In episode 2, I speak to Felipe Coelho. We dive deep into his language-learning process in New York, what he's learnt from that process, whether you can truly be the same person in any language you speak, and how bad marketing has led to the proliferation of needing to sound like a native speaker.
Felipe Coelho is a Brazilian English teacher, content creator, and entrepreneur known for his viral videos that blend humor, cultural insights, and real-life English.
With over 900,000 followers and millions of views, his content has helped thousands of Brazilians learn English in a fun and relatable way.
Felipe lived in New York City for several years, and his experience navigating real-life English after years of classroom learning became the inspiration for many of his videos. His style is spontaneous, authentic, and focused on making English learning practical and engaging.
He’s currently developing an AI-powered platform to help people personalize their language learning experience.
